Boost Your Credit Score: Strategies for Repair
Repairing your credit score can seem like a daunting task, but with the right strategies, it's definitely achievable. Start by obtaining a copy of your credit report from each of the major bureaus: Experian, Equifax, and TransUnion. Carefully analyze each report for any errors. Address any inaccurate information promptly with the respective credit bureau.
Then, focus on settling dues on time every month. Payment history plays a significant role in establishing your credit score. Strive for keeping {your credit utilization low|, which means using less than 30% of your maxed-out credit limit.
- Develop a positive credit history by utilizing a variety of loan options. A mix of credit types can boost your score.
- Avoid seeking out too much credit in a short period. Multiple inquiries can negatively impact your score.
- Monitor your credit report regularly to detect potential fraud. You are entitled to a free credit report from each bureau once per twelve months.
